Fuji 400H is the reference: the way it holds green and keeps highlights open is most of what people mean when they say a photograph looks like film. What it does not give you is warmth, so the colour is pushed back towards Kodak Portra 400.

Neither is imitated frame for frame. What is here is the half of each that survives a real wedding, then years of correcting it against thousands of photographs — a frescoed room at noon, a garden at five, a dance floor at eleven — until it stopped needing to be argued with.
